The aim of WfPM'07 workshop is to bring together researchers and
practitioners in workflow
and business process management. The WfPM'07 workshop intends to
identify current trends
and research related with, but not restricted to, workflow modelling,
workflow patterns,
workflow methodologies, workflow execution engines, workflow
verification and validation,
interoperability, human interaction management.

The workshop, a one-day event, is a satellite event of the
"9th International Symposium on Symbolic and Numeric Algorithms for
Scientific Computing, SYNASC 2007"
that is to be held in Timisoara, Romania, on September 26-29, 2007.
